From the introduction: "The British Embassy to France was the first to be established in its own house by the British Government. The house remains the finest of all British embassy residences and one of the most interesting in Paris. It has associations with many famous figures from French and British history, including Napoleon Bonaparte, whose sister Pauline owned the house, and the first Duke of Wellington, who persuaded his Government to purchase it.Having arrived in Paris on 4 May 1814, a month after the abdication of the Emperor Napoleon, knowing of his own impending appointment as ambassador to the King of France, the newly created Duke of Wellington looked for a suitable house in which to take up residence.[The purchase price] was paid in instalments, the last being settled a year after Waterloo, at the end of August 1816. Nearly two centuries later the house still retains the greater part of those contents including chandeliers, clocks, candelabra, as well as furniture. However the house came without pictures, because Pauline Borghese had relied on loans from the Roman collection of her much-exploited husband, Prince Camillo Borghese. The pictures and pieces of sculpture now displayed in the house are lent from, or through the agency of, the Government Art Collection. The majority are portraits, many of considerable historical interest within their present context." Near Fine.
